Rep Power: 2 | Finally the Truth: No Season 2 for Gourmet Next Door After many months of speculation, vague half-answers, and downright uncertainty, Amy Finley--season 3 winner of The Next Food Network Star--has finally come forth and said that there will be no more new episodes of her show, The Gourmet Next Door.
